NeighbourhoodThis two-under-one-roof house on Cloosterhout sits in a quiet residential area of Lemmer. Built in 2005, it offers 160 m² of living space on a 335 m² plot, with an energy label A, so it's efficient to run. The price of €548,000 is in line with what you'd expect for this type of home in De Fryske Marren, where semi-detached houses in De Fryske Marren are a common sight.
Lemmer-Noord is a neighbourhood with mostly families, 97% of homes are single-family houses and 85% are owner-occupied. One resident describes it as 'a cosy neighbourhood with plenty to do', adding that 'the people are very friendly and I don't feel threatened'. The area has a mix of ages, with many residents between 45 and 65, but also plenty of children. It's a quiet, safe place to live, based on the single review available. For your groceries, Poiesz is just around the corner, and there are several other supermarkets within a short drive. Primary school Basisschool Tweespan is a couple of streets away, while secondary school Caleido is a ten-minute walk. The neighbourhood also has a park or public garden within walking distance. About Cloosterhout 2, Lemmer
The asking price of €548,000 is in line with the market for a two-under-one-roof house of this size and energy label in Lemmer-Noord. The home is 160 m² with a 335 m² plot, built in 2005, and has an A energy label, which adds to its value. Without specific neighbourhood price comparisons, it's hard to say if it's a bargain, but it's not overpriced for what's on offer.
The energy label is A, which is very efficient. This means the home has good insulation and low energy costs compared to older homes. You won't have to worry about high heating bills, and it's better for the environment too.
The nearest train station is 24.2 km away, so this is not a home for daily train commuters. You'd likely need a car or bus for longer journeys.
Basisschool Tweespan is about 700 metres away, a five-minute walk. For secondary education, Caleido is 1.2 km away, and Zuyderzee Lyceum is 1.6 km. There are also other primary schools within a couple of kilometres.
Poiesz is just 500 metres away, so you can walk there in a few minutes. Aldi, Lidl, Ekoplaza and Jumbo are all within 1.7 km, giving you plenty of choice for your weekly shop.
Lemmer-Noord has a low crime rate, with only 35 total offences recorded. Residents describe it as friendly and not threatening. It's a quiet, family-oriented area where you can feel safe.
The house was built in 2005, so it's relatively modern. With an A energy label, it's well-insulated and in good condition. You won't need to do major renovations anytime soon.
